(1.) SHIVAJI Malviya, the petitioner, admittedly joined the service in the Central Bank of India at Allahabad on 1-1-1961 as a clerla. He was promoted as Officer Grade I and joined as such on 13-3-78 at Zonal Office, Lucknow. At present he is posted as Accountant in Zero Road Branch of the Central Bank at Allahabad. According to him, he had given his date of birth as 29-6-1932 when he entered in the service and the same was recorded in the High School certificate also. In the year 1985 he was required to submit his bio-data after he was promoted as Officer Grade I in the year 1978 and then he noted the discrepancy in the date of birth and found that some body bearing grudge against him just to cause harm to him had made interpolation In his service records. On 20-4-1985 he submitted an application to the Branch Manager with a High School certificate, copy of which is annexure 3 to the writ petition, and the Branch Manager vide his letter dated 24-4-1985 referred the matter to the Regional Office, Varanasi, a true copy of which is annexure 4 to the writ petition. In his letter dated 24-4-1985 the Branch Manager had specifically mentioned that the photostat copy of the High School certificate was correct as he had seen the original of the High School certificate and therein the date of birth of the petitioner was recorded as 29-6-1932. He also recommended for correction of the date of birth of the petitioner. The petitioner again sent a reminder dated 26-9-1989, a true copy of which is annexure 5 to the writ petition. However, the petitioner did not hear anything from the Regional Office till he received a letter dated 7-2-199U from the Branch Manager which contained the reference of the letter dated 24-1-1990 from the Regional Office that bis request for correction of the age has been rejected as he had not applied earlier in accordance with the Circular Letter dated 2nd of October 1970. The petitioner, however, again sent a representation on 13-2- 1990 but that too was rejected and he was asked to retire on 30-6-1990. Being aggrieved, the petitioner has come up to this Court and has filed this writ petition on 19-5-1990.

THE Central Bank of India has contested this petition and in the counter affidavit it is averred by the Bank that in the Bank records through out the date of birth of the petitioner has been shown as 29-6-1930 and at no point of time till 1985 he had raised any protest against it. It is also averred that on 30-8-1986 in the bio-data Form submitted by the petitioner he himself has shown his date of birth as 29-6-1930. In the seniority list of the Officers in Junior Management Grade Scale I, which was circulated in all the Branches of the Bank, the date of birth of the petitioner has been shown v as 29-6-1930 and that was also not disputed by the petitioner till 1985. THE seniority list showing the Seniority of various Officers including that of the petitioner as on 1-4-1981 was circulated to all the Branches through the letter dated 5-12-1981. It is denied that any change in the records of the Bank has been made in the date of birth as alleged by the petitioner and that at the last stage when the petitioner was about to retire he has raised this plea for the purpose of extension of service.
